What Should You Look for in a Protein Supplement?
Choosing the right protein supplement involves considering several key factors to ensure it meets your dietary needs and fitness goals. Protein supplements provide a convenient alternative to whole foods for post-exercise recovery, typically offering 20 to 30 grams of protein per serving [Source 2].
Key Criteria for Protein Supplements:
- Protein Source: Whey protein isolate, as found in BodyTech Whey Protein Isolate products, is known for its fast absorption and high purity [Product 1, Product 2]. Plant-based options are also available for those preferring non-dairy sources [Source 3].
- Nutritional Profile: Look for supplements with a good protein-to-sugar and fat ratio. For example, BodyTech Whey Protein Isolate often contains only 1g of sugar and 1g of fat per serving [Product 1, Product 2].
- Dietary Needs: Many individuals require supplements that cater to specific dietary restrictions. BodyTech Whey Protein Isolate is frequently highlighted as a gluten-free option [Product 1, Product 2, Product 3, Product 4, Product 5, Product 6, Product 7, Product 8].
- Absorption Rate: Fast-absorbing proteins are often preferred for post-workout recovery to aid muscle repair [Product 1, Product 3, Product 4, Product 5, Product 6, Product 7].
- Flavor and Mixability: Personal preference plays a role, with options like Rich Chocolate, Chocolate Peanut Butter, and Cookies & Cream available from BodyTech [Product 1, Product 3, Product 5, Product 6].
